The alternator in your vehicle powers the battery and electrical system while the engine is running. If your alternator is failing, you may wind up with a constantly draining battery. This video shows you how to install a new alternator engineered specifically for your 2006-2012 Toyota Rav4.

Tools you will need:
• 10mm Wrench
• 12mm Socket
• 14mm Socket
• 17mm Socket
• 19mm Socket

• Pliers
• 3/8 Inch Impact Gun
• Ratchet
• Socket Driver
• Socket Extensions
• Swivel

• Block of Wood
• Floor Jack
• Jack Stands
• Wheel Chocks
